What they do

A Clinical Auditor or Utilization Reviewer reviews the efficiency of healthcare delivery. Individuals tend to have had experience as a registered nurse or other healthcare delivery roles before transferring into this quality review role.

Monday-Friday Job Summary:
We are seeking a Government Audit Recovery Specialist for a healthcare organization to support government regulatory audits and Medicare compliance. The role involves managing audit requests, preparing documentation, processing correspondence, and responding to agencies such as RAC, MAC, TPE, CERT, OIG, QIO, and other Medicare/Medicaid regulatory bodies. The ideal candidate will have experience with Medicare billing, appeals, CMS reimbursement guidelines, and acute care regulatory audits.
Requirements:
High school diploma or equivalent 3+ years of Medicare billing and follow-up experience in an acute care setting 1-3 years of healthcare regulatory audit and appeals experience Knowledge of CMS billing, reimbursement methodologies, privacy regulations, and release of information Pro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int)
Preferred:
5+ years of acute care and Medicare billing experience Experience with RAC, MAC, TPE, CERT, OIG, QIO, Medicaid, Medi-Cal, and other government audits Knowledge of utilization management, coding, and medical necessity criteria
